Questions about Freya

  • What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?

    Domestic Short Hair cats adapt very well to various environments, from apartments to spacious houses. They thrive in homes where they receive plenty of affection, stimulation, and have safe indoor spaces to explore.

  • How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?

    Domestic Short Hair cats do not require outdoor space if provided with enough indoor enrichment. Indoor living is safest, and many are content with sunny windowsills and interactive toys.

  •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?

    Domestic Short Hair cats are often suitable for homes with children, especially if they are socialized from a young age. They tend to be tolerant, but as with all pets, supervised interactions are recommended.
